Important Specifications When Buying an Engine

Recognizing critical specs is essential for buyers seeking a car engine, as these aspects greatly influence performance and efficiency. Primary specifications to evaluate include displacement, which impacts performance output, and the cylinder count, influencing overall smoothness and engine acceleration. The configuration—such as inline, flat, or V—can also affect the vehicle's overall design and fitment.

In addition, fuel type is a critical factor, with selections spanning gasoline, diesel, and alternative fuel sources. Horsepower and torque specifications shed light on what the engine can deliver, while the compression ratio can indicate fuel efficiency and performance potential.

Finally, understanding engine weight is important for maintaining the vehicle's balance and performance. By prioritizing these key specifications, buyers can make informed decisions that match their performance requirements and vehicle fitment, ultimately enhancing their driving experience.

How to Evaluate Car Engine Condition

How can one effectively assess the condition of a car engine? A comprehensive assessment is necessary. First, examine the engine's exterior for evidence of oil leaks, rust, or wear. Next, check the oil dipstick; clear, amber-colored oil suggests proper maintenance, while thick or contaminated oil may suggest inadequate maintenance. Monitoring engine noises during ignition can expose concerns; strange sounds or an uneven idle could indicate issues.

Additionally, checking the engine's components, such as belts and hoses for deterioration, is crucial. A mechanical compression test can offer valuable information about overall internal performance, exposing potential cylinder issues. As a final step, going through service records offers a detailed view of the engine's background, including previous repairs and routine maintenance. By adhering to these guidelines, one can develop a comprehensive understanding of the engine's overall health, enabling an educated decision before a transaction.

What Tools Are Needed for Engine Installation?

For engine installation, one typically needs: a socket set, wrenches, a torque wrench, a quality engine hoist, jack stands, and an assortment of screwdrivers. Essential safety gear, like safety gloves and protective goggles, is also essential.
